摘要: 1.var的变量提升的底层原理是什么? JS引擎的工作方式是: 1)先解析代码,获取所有被声明的变量 。 2)然后再运行;也就是说分为预处理和执行两个阶段。 变量提升:所有变量的声明语句都会被提升到代码头部。但是变量提升只对var命令声明的变量有效,如果一个变量不是用var命令声明的,就不会发生变量 阅读全文
posted @ 2019-03-12 11:39 秋风起落叶摇 阅读(142) 评论(0) 推荐(0) 编辑